    Porsche developed the Carrera RS since its inception in 1973, and by the mid-1990s, the automaker was still churning out newer and faster versions of the car. In this video, Vu Nguyen and Bob Miller tell us everything we need to know about the 993-generation 911 Carrera RS and Carrera RS Clubsport, both street-legal track cars in the markets in which they were sold.

    Thanks for the fun and rare side-by-side two car comparison of these Flacht built motorsport legends. Would be also helpful to mention the 993 RS originally was outfit with the lower profile and lighter RS America rear spoiler, the CS spoiler was optional to those lucky buyers in '95-96. The decklid insert fit RS America tail is my favorite by far and nod a slightly different homage to the original '70's ducktail but with a modern (period correct) aerodynamic engineered design.     Approx. 22:30 correction suggestion: The 993 C4 wasn’t any wider as the rwd Carrera. Only the S,4S and turbos had the wider rear (60mm wider to be precise)
